Understanding Industrial Energy Storage Systems

Industrial energy storage systems are designed to store large amounts of energy, typically in the form of electricity, for later use. These systems can range in size from small-scale batteries to large-scale installations that are capable of powering entire industrial facilities. The primary function of these systems is to store excess energy when it is abundant and inexpensive, then release it when demand is high and energy prices are at their peak.

One of the main components of industrial energy storage systems is the battery, which stores the energy in chemical form and converts it back into electricity when needed. Other components may include inverters, charge controllers, and monitoring systems to ensure the efficient operation of the storage system. By effectively managing the flow of energy, these systems can help businesses reduce their energy costs, increase their energy independence, and reduce their carbon footprint.

Types of Industrial Energy Storage Systems

There are several different types of industrial energy storage systems available, each with its own unique benefits and applications. One common type of storage system is the pumped hydro storage, which uses water to store and generate electricity. During periods of low demand, excess electricity is used to pump water to a higher elevation, where it is stored until needed. When electricity demand is high, the water is released through turbines to generate electricity.

Another popular type of energy storage system is the lithium-ion battery, which is commonly used in electric vehicles and renewable energy applications. These batteries offer high energy density, fast charging times, and long cycle life, making them ideal for industrial settings. Other types of storage systems include flywheel energy storage, compressed air energy storage, and thermal energy storage, each offering unique advantages depending on the specific needs of the industry.

Benefits of Industrial Energy Storage Systems

Industrial energy storage systems offer numerous benefits to businesses, ranging from cost savings to increased reliability. One of the primary benefits is the ability to reduce peak electricity demand, which can result in significant savings on energy bills. By storing energy when prices are low and using it when prices are high, businesses can better manage their energy costs and reduce their overall electricity expenses.

Additionally, industrial energy storage systems can help businesses increase their energy independence and resilience. By having the ability to store energy on-site, businesses can reduce their reliance on the grid and ensure continuity of operations during power outages or other disruptions. This increased resilience can ultimately lead to improved productivity, reduced downtime, and enhanced competitiveness in the market.
